Research On The Discovery And Restoration Of Blind Spots In Wireless Sensor Networks

Wireless sensor networks (WSNs) consist of low-cost, low-power tiny sensor nodes that can communicate with each other to perform sensing and data processing cooperatively. Coverage control is the key problem of research and application of WSNs. In recent years, the development of MEMS has made the mobile sensors possible. In this thesis, the coverage problem for hybrid networks which comprise both static and mobile sensors is investigated.Since the random initial deployment cannot fully cover the monitoring region, or node failure, energy depletion, and other reasons for the failure of nodes result in coverage blind spots in a network, a discovery strategy of coverage blind spots based on Voronoi diagram is presented in this thesis to solve these issues. Considering the sensor nodes in the monitoring region as the point set in a space, the location information of all the working nodes in the region is collected and the Voronoi diagram is computed to judge whether coverage blind spots exist in the region based on the location information. In order to avoid the redundant coverage when repairing blind spots, the situation that several blind spots exist in the same Voronoi region is considered and a method is proposed to establish a blind spots vertex list in the nodes. By identifying the location of coverage blind spots in the Voronoi region, the forwarding of redundancy information caused by repairing blind spots is reduced.A dynamic repair mechanism based on the ant colony algorithm is proposed for coverage blind spots found in the lifetime of WSNs. With the blind spots and the mobile sensor nodes treated as food and ants respectively, mobile nodes mimic the ants foraging mode to repair the network coverage blind spots. Food odor is diffused in a flooding way and their forward hops are set according to the energy and mobile capacity of the mobile nodes. With the increase of the hops, the odor intensity is reduced. And a random avoidance strategy is designed according to the random waiting time. The repair opportunity is left to the node with sufficient energy and short mobile distance to the blind spot, which makes the repair mechanism more efficiently.Finally, extensive simulations are done to analyze the utilization of the mobile node and node average move distance. Compared with the scheme of using of all static nodes, our method not only can make the nodes deployment more evenly, but also improve the network quality of service, which verifies the effectiveness and feasibility of the restoration mechanism based on ant colony algorithm.
